A vertically oriented drawing in black ink on cream paper features sketches and text in a vertical column. Minimalist line drawings of hills and buildings sit at the top. Handwritten cursive inscriptions and signatures dated July 1946 occupy the middle. At the bottom, a shaded ink drawing of a barn sits to our left of the phrase "The uncompromising barnyard" and the signature "Alexander Crane." The black ink contrasts against the aged surface.
